> > > > > > 2) hotplug
> > > > > > I've added piix acpi style hotplug to ich9.
> > > > >
> > > > > What's the point of this?
> > > > > Its design is ad-hoc and shpc/pcie hotplug are available.
> > > >
> > > > The point was to get to feature parity with piix. I'm not sure how hard
> > > > pcie hotplug is to implement really. I was thinking that we could
> > > > replace the piix hotplug style with pcie hotplug, once that was
> > > > implemented...
> > >
> > > shpc/pcie hotplug emulators are already available in qemu.
> > > hw/shpc.c, hw/pcie.c and hw/xio3130_downstream.c.
> > >
> > > thanks,
> > > --
> > > yamahata
> > >
> >
> > ok, yes pcie hotplug seems to work :) I guess I got confused b/c I
> > thought devices would show up on the host bus. So the host bus in q35
> > simply doesn't support hotplug?
>
> No, it doesn't.
>
>
> > Also, the way I'm doing hotplug is by specifying a 'bus=pcie.n' param.
> > Without the 'bus=pcie.n' param, i get:
> >
> > Bus 'pcie.0' does not support hotplugging
> >
> > We probably then need to enhance 'device_add' to find a reasonable
> > default bus for the device on hotplug?
>
> Yes.
By the way I would tread carefully before switching on
native hotplug support unconditionally in the BIOS.
For example, it has an
annoying two-second delay after device is added
and before it is used built into the spec that
might interfere with some uses.
As a minimum we might want to give users the ability to disable BIOS
native hotplug support.
